improvise
US /ˈɪm.prə.vaɪz/
UK /ˈɪm.prə.vaɪz/

動詞
1.
即興創作, 即興表演
create and perform (music, drama, or verse) spontaneously or without preparation
範例:
•
The jazz musician began to improvise on the melody.
爵士樂手開始即興演奏旋律。
•
She had to improvise a speech when the main speaker didn't show up.
當主講人沒有出現時,她不得不即興發表講話。
2.
就地取材, 臨時湊合
make (something) from whatever is available
範例:
•
We had to improvise a shelter from branches and leaves.
我們不得不就地取材,用樹枝和樹葉搭建一個庇護所。
•
When the oven broke, she had to improvise a way to cook dinner.
烤箱壞了,她不得不想辦法做晚飯。
